Clayton Library Presents: LGBTQ Genealogy

Clayton Library Presents: LGBTQ Genealogy

Online

Learn clues in the genealogical records to find ancestors that may have been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ual, Transgender, or Queer. Guest speaker Stewart Traiman shares stories of many LGBTQ ancestors in the historical context of LGBTQ rights. Clues to ancestors can be found in photographs, census, newspapers, obituaries, cemeteries, military records, marriage records, and LGBTQ Archives around the world.
